Join the dynamic team at the City of Lake Alfred as the Community Development Director. The role of the Community Development Director is crucial for managing and overseeing various aspects of the city's development and ensuring compliance with regulations. As the Community Development Director, you would be responsible for the following:

  1. Planning and Land Use: You would be involved in developing and implementing plans, policies, and regulations related to land use, zoning, and growth management. This includes working on comprehensive plans, zoning ordinances, and land development codes to guide the city's future development.
  2. Building and Permitting: You would oversee the building permitting process, ensuring that all construction projects comply with building codes and regulations. This involves reviewing permit applications, conducting inspections, and issuing permits.
  3. Code Enforcement: You would be responsible for enforcing the city's codes and ordinances related to property maintenance, zoning, and land use. This includes investigating complaints, conducting inspections, and taking appropriate enforcement actions to address violations.
  4. Department Management: As the head of the Community Development Department, you would manage and supervise department staff, including planners, inspectors, and administrative personnel. You would provide leadership, guidance, and support to ensure effective operations and the delivery of high-quality services.
  5. Collaboration and Communication: You would collaborate with other city departments, elected officials, community organizations, and the public to address development-related issues and provide guidance on land use matters. Effective communication skills are important for engaging stakeholders and fostering positive relationships.
  6. Policy Development: You may be involved in policy development related to community development and growth management. This could include recommending changes to zoning regulations, development incentives, or other measures to support the city's goals and objectives.
